"1": "Do not rebuke an older man, but exhort him as a father, younger men as brothers,",
"2": "older women as mothers, younger women as sisters, in all purity.",
"3": "Honor widows—real widows.",
"4": "But if any widow has children or grandchildren, first let them learn to honor their own household and to make repayment to their forebears, for this is pleasing before God.",
"5": "But the genuine and left-alone widow hopes in God and continues in requests and prayers night and day.",
"6": "But the one cavorting, living, has died.",
"7": "Also command these things, so that they may be irreproachable.",
"8": "But if someone does not provide for his own, and especially for household members, he has denied the faith and is worse than an unbeliever.",
"9": "Let a widow be enrolled being not less than 60 years old, a wife of one husband,",
"10": "attested in good works: if she has raised children, if she has received strangers, if she has washed the feet of the saints, if she has relieved the afflicted, if she has pursued every good work.",
"11": "But refuse younger widows, because when they become wanton against Christ, they want to marry,",
"12": "having judgment because they have broken their first pledge.",
"13": "But at the same time, they also learn to be lazy, wandering about the houses, and not only lazy, but also babblers and busybodies, saying what they should not.",
"14": "Therefore, I want younger ones to marry, bear children, manage a household, give no opportunity for slander to the one opposing.",
"15": "For already some have turned aside after Satan.",
"16": "If any believing woman has widows, let her help them, and let the church not be weighed down, so that it may help the genuine widows.\n\\p",
"17": "The elders having ruled well, let them be considered worthy of double honor, especially the ones toiling in the word and in teaching.",
"18": "For the Scripture says, “You will not muzzle a threshing ox,” and, “The worker is worthy of his wages.”",
"19": "Against an elder do not receive an accusation, except if on two or three witnesses.",
"20": "The ones sinning, rebuke before all, so that the rest also may have fear.",
"21": "I adjure you, before God and Christ Jesus and the chosen angels, that you keep these things without partiality, doing nothing out of favoritism.",
"22": "Place hands hastily on no one, nor share in the sins of others. Keep yourself pure.",
"23": "No longer drink only water, but use a little wine because of your stomach and your frequent illnesses.",
"24": "The sins of some men are evident, going ahead into judgment, but also they follow after some.",
"25": "Likewise, good works are also evident, and the ones having otherwise are not able to be hidden.",
